《Inno Setup Compiler安装包制作使用详解》
Inno Setup Compiler是一款广泛应用于Windows平台的免费安装包制作工具,它能够帮助开发者快速、便捷地创建出专业级别的安装程序。这款工具以其简洁的用户界面和强大的定制功能深受用户喜爱。本文将详细介绍如何使用Inno Setup Compiler来创建一个完整的安装包。
一、Inno Setup Compiler简介
Inno Setup Compiler提供了一个直观的脚本编辑器,用于编写安装过程中的每一步操作。这个脚本语言基于 Pascal,但简化了许多,使得即使没有编程经验的用户也能轻松上手。它支持多种特性,包括自定义安装路径、注册表操作、文件解压、创建快捷方式等,使得安装过程更加灵活且专业。
二、安装Inno Setup Compiler
你需要从官方网站下载Inno Setup Compiler的最新版本,并按照安装向导的提示完成安装。安装过程中,系统会询问你是否创建桌面快捷方式,根据个人习惯选择即可。
三、编写安装脚本
安装脚本是Inno Setup Compiler的核心,它定义了安装程序的行为。脚本主要由以下几个部分组成:
1. [Setup]:这部分定义了安装程序的基本信息,如应用程序名、版本、作者、安装目录等。
2. [Files]:在这里指定需要包含在安装包中的文件,包括文件路径、目标位置等。
3. [Tasks]:可以定义可选的安装任务,如创建桌面快捷方式、启动程序等。
4. [Registry]:用于处理注册表项,例如注册软件、设置系统环境变量等。
5. [Icons]:定义安装程序的图标和桌面快捷方式。
6. [Code]:这里可以添加自定义的 Pascal 代码,以实现更复杂的逻辑和功能。
四、配置安装界面
Inno Setup Compiler允许你自定义安装界面的外观,包括背景图片、按钮样式、字体等。通过修改脚本中的[Setup]部分,你可以调整安装程序的大小、颜色、语言等属性。
五、编译安装包
完成脚本编写后,点击“编译”按钮,Inno Setup Compiler将生成一个.exe安装文件。这个文件包含了所有指定的文件和设置,用户双击即可开始安装过程。
六、测试与发布
在发布安装包前,一定要进行充分的测试,确保安装程序在不同环境下都能正常运行。你可以通过模拟不同的系统环境来验证安装程序的兼容性。一切无误后,就可以将安装包分享给用户了。
总结,Inno Setup Compiler是一个功能强大的安装包制作工具,通过简单的脚本编写,我们可以创建出符合需求的个性化安装程序。无论你是独立开发者还是企业,Inno Setup Compiler都是一个值得信赖的选择。掌握其使用方法,将有助于提升你的软件分发效率和用户体验。
2026-01-16 10:38:43
416KB
1